The article analyzes a set of species of allergenic and poisonous plants in arid and semiarid biomes of Russia. The species diversity of allergenic and poisonous plants was determined. A statistical ...analysis of the relationships between the number of species of allergenic and poisonous plants in regional biomes and climatic indicators is carried out, the corresponding thematic schematic maps are constructed, and they are analyzed. It is shown that the number of species of allergenic and poisonous plants is related to the total species number in biomes. This, in turn, is determined by the geographic location, which determines the average annual temperature and amount of precipitation in the regions. The closest established relationship is between the number of species of allergenic and poisonous plants and the average annual air temperatures. A relatively high relationship was found between the species number and the average annual precipitation. However, the relationship between the total number of dangerous plant species in the biome and the aridity index turned out to be low.

The aim of the search was to compare the sources of information and evaluate dynamics of changes of the patients doses during x-ray and radionuclide examinations in medical organizations in Moscow ...from 2017 to 2020. Material and methods: Reporting forms № 3-DOZ, № 30 and Radiation-Hygienic Passport for 2017–2020 from Moscow organizations of different forms of ownership were collected and analyzed. The analysis was performed of the main indicators that determine the radiation safety in medical exposure: the number of medical organizations operating sources of ionizing radiation, the equipment of radiation diagnostics, the structure of radiation diagnostics and collective doses from medical exposure. Results: The analysis of trends of the development of radiation diagnostics in Moscow presented in the paper shows that the number of organizations operating ionizing radiation sources is increasing every year; the number of computed tomography scanners is growing by an average of 10% per year, and there is approximately the same increase in the number of computed tomography examinations. Therefore, in 2017-2019 the annual increase in the number of examinations was 10%; it was 30% in 2019–2020, which is associated with the epidemic of the new coronavirus infection COVID-19. The increase in the collective dose from medical exposure corresponds to the increase in the number of X-ray examinations. Comparison of the considered reporting forms and data from the unified X-ray information system shows that all reporting forms have their advantages and disadvantages, which are discussed in detail in the paper. For a comprehensive assessment of the condition of radiation diagnostics, it is necessary to compile data from different statistical reporting forms, which negatively affects the reliability and representativeness of the data. It should be noted that all the considered statistical reporting forms provide no data on individual and accumulated patients doses, as well as standard (typical) doses for the equipment of X-ray and radionuclide diagnostics. The existing procedure of data collection does not allow to receive and analyze the data online. Conclusion: Among the analyzed statistical reporting forms, there is no one that fully provides the tasks of the current assessment of the situation and operational management of public radiation doses. Some of the data in fact duplicate each other, and the existing discrepancies are more likely express difficulties in collecting and summarizing information than differences in reporting forms. Current statistical reporting forms require revision, consolidation, clarification and automation of data collection processes. Further implementation of electronic systems for recording and controlling patients doses, and generation monitoring and reporting systems, as well as interdepartmental interaction systems and the creation of an electronic office of organizations will reduce the rate of non-submission of reporting documentation. That makes it more objective and provides all the data necessary to optimize radiation protection of patients.

The bimetallic alloys often outperform their single-component counterparts due to synergistic effects. Being widely known, the Au-Pd alloy is a promising candidate for the novel heterogeneous ...nanocatalysts. Rational design of such systems requires theoretical simulations under ambient conditions.
quantum-mechanical calculations employ the density functional theory (DFT) and are limited to the systems with few tens of atoms and short timescales. The alternative solution implies development of reliable atomistic potentials. Among different approaches ReaxFF combines chemical accuracy and low computational costs. However, the development of a new potential is a problem without unique solution and thus requires accurate validation criteria. In this work we construct ReaxFF potential for the Au-Pd system based on
DFT calculations for bulk structures, slabs and nanoparticles with different stoichiometry. The validation was performed with molecular dynamics and Monte-Carlo calculations. We present several optimal parametrizations that describe experimental bulk mechanical and thermal properties, atomic order-disorder phase transition temperatures and the resulting ordered crystal structures.
The variability of the nucleotide sequences of the fragment of the COI gene of the female genome was studied in four phenotypic groups of the Black Sea mollusk
Mytilus galloprovincialis
. It was ...shown that the parameters of genomic diversity (the number of haplotypes, haplotypic and nucleotide diversity, and the number of nucleotide substitutions, including pairwise ones) in mussels with dark shell color are significantly higher than in individuals with light color phenotypes. The revealed differences are related to the peculiarities of ecological preferences of mussels with dark and light shells.

A colloidal solution of gold nanoparticles is synthesized with the use of sodium tetrachloroaurate(III) as a precursor, oleylamine as a reducer and surfactant, and 1-octadecene as a solvent. Reaction ...stages are analyzed
in situ
by optical (UV-vis) absorption spectroscopy with a simultaneous analysis of particle sizes by dynamic light scattering and X-ray absorption near edge spectroscopy for the analysis of the gold oxidation state. After the synthesis the size of obtained nanoparticles is determined by transmission electron microscopy. The analysis of the obtained experimental data reveals the presence of three main steps in the reduction reaction mechanism, corresponding to Au
3+
, Au
+
, Au
0
, which enables the construction of the reaction model. The reaction mechanism involves the formation of gold(I) complexes with oleylamine, followed by polymerization and the formation of gold nanoclusters coated with oleylamine.

The article analyzes a set of medicinal-plant species in arid and semiarid biomes of Russia. The species diversity of medicinal plants in general, as well as those used to treat diseases of various ...classes, is determined. A statistical analysis of the relationships between the number of species of medicinal plants in regional biomes and climatic indices is carried out; the corresponding thematic schematic maps are constructed and analyzed. It is shown that the number of medicinal-plant species is related to the total biome species number. This, in turn, is determined by the geographic location, which determines the average annual temperature and precipitation in the regions. The closest established relationship was between the number of medicinal-plant species and the average annual air temperatures. A relatively high relationship was found between the species number and the average annual precipitation. In the analysis of the relationship between the number of medicinal-plant species used to treat certain classes of diseases and the climatic factors, the picture turned out to be similar.

The aim
of the article is to evaluate Bischofit gel reparative activity in a linear wound model in rats.
Materials and Methods.
The study was conducted on 36 male Wistar rats weighing from 193 to 218 ...grams. On the 8th day after modeling a linear wound defect 50±1 mm long, the reparative effect of bischofite, Actovegin and Contractubex in the gel compositions was evaluated. The evaluation was carried out using: the following methods: 1) studying the physicomechanical characteristics of the wound defect (a wound-tearing machine Metrotest REM-0.2-1); 2) morphological examination of the skin graft taken from the wound area (stained with hematoxylin-eosin and Van Gieson‘s solution); 3) determining the ratio of collagen types I and III in a polarizing microscope (the picrosirius was red); 4) cоlorimetric analysis of the hydroxyproline concentration in the wound surface tissues.
Results.
On the 8th day, the wound defects sampled from the bischofite treated animals, were characterized by the most pronounced strength (the average force at the rupture moment was 13.70 N), which was significantly higher (p<0.01) than in the control group (11.76 N). Actovegin showed less influence on this parameter (12.60 N), and the use of Contractubex led to its decrease (8.10 N). The effect of the drugs on the morphological state of the skin tissue was similar. The hydroxyproline concentration in the studied groups’ samples was: Bischofit 13.23±1.68; Actovegin 15.89±1.37; Contractubex 17.61 ± 0.67; the Control was 16.59±1.08. According to the impact on the ratio of collagen in types I and III, the studied drugs were arranged in the following sequence: Bishofit (0.73±0.023) > Actovegin (0.67±0.017) > Control (0.56±0.012) > Contractubex (0.38 ±0.020).
Conclusion.
The carried out study showed that Bischofit has a pronounced ability to stimulate the regeneration of the skin wound defect. Hereby, the reference drug Actovegin showed less activity, and Contractubex worsened wound healing.
An ecological and geographical analysis of the distribution of poisonous plants in the regional biomes of Russia and the effect of arid conditions on it are presented. On the territory of Russia, 82 ...of the most toxic species of vascular plants (belonging to 34 families) were identified; of them, 55 were poisonous species of the genus
Aconitum
. Cartographic analysis demonstrated that the smallest number of poisonous plant species (excluding species of the genus
Aconitum
) is confined to the plain biomes of the forest-tundra and tundra, and the largest number of such species grows in lowland steppe biomes. In the lowland desert biome and in some mountain biomes, the number of poisonous plant species is also significant but is slightly lower than in the steppe biomes. The maximal number of species of the genus
Aconitum
was detected in the mountainous Far Eastern biomes. Correlation analysis of the relationship between the number of plant species and climatic factors revealed the maximal correlation between the total number of poisonous plant species (excluding species of the genus
Aconitum
) with the average annual air temperature.

The article presents the image of the testing area for the through-transition method with an acoustic array. Using linear acoustic array in through-transition method, a set of data from different ...angles is obtained. Using this data set and the back projection method, the test area imaging is obtained, which is represented by a set of small local areas. The number of initial projections passing through each local area is calculated. Furthermore, the density function is determined and the resulting function, that is encoded whether in color or grayscale, is displayed on the monitor screen.
